C语言-------memset函数的使用

#include <stdio.h>
#include <string.h>//使用memset要用到这个头文件
/*
   memset(数组名,0,sizeof(数组名))   -->把数组中的元素全部初始化成中间这个数据
*/

int main()
{
    int arr[5]={1,2,3,4,5};
    printf("原始数据为:\n");
	for(int i=0;i < 5;i++)
	{
		printf("%d\t",arr[i]);
	}
	printf("\n");
	printf("\n");
	memset(arr,0,sizeof(arr));
	printf("改变后的数据为:\n");
	for(int i=0;i < 5;i++)
	{	
		printf("%d\t",arr[i]);
	}
   return 0;
}

运行结果

原始数据为:
1 2 3 4 5

改变后的数据为:
0 0 0 0 0

上一篇:dfs题解:n皇后


下一篇:STM32入门系列-介绍STM32型号与功用